Take a barge trip on the Canal du Midi

Take a barge trip on the Canal du Midi, Homps

 Beausoleil Says:  Due to a tree virus, the French government is going to be removing 42,000 plane trees along the banks of the Canal du Midi so take a barge ride while they are still there. It is an amazing experience as you drift along the peaceful canal under the shade of rows of plane...

Beautiful Medieval Town built into the Rock

Beautiful Medieval Town built into the Rock, Homps

 pigletsmom Says:  The town of Minerve is just 20 minutes by car on pretty country roads. Nice town with some good restaurants and shops. Not too touristy and the locals are friendly. Great scenery as well. Makes for an easy day trip.
